Kilkeel, Northern Ireland

Kilkeel (from the Irish: Cill Chaoil meaning "church of the narrow place") is a small fishing community Southeast of Belfast in County Down, Northern Ireland. It has a very active harbour, home to the largest fishing fleet of the region. The town has a relatively small population of around 6,500. The town is surrounded by the Mountains of Mourne. It also contains the ruins of a 14th century church at its centre.
